New Mexico, North Carolina state income tax forms list alternative parties

December 10th, 2008 · 1 Comment

Posted at Ballot Access News New Mexico and North Carolina are among the 12 states in which the state income tax form gives taxpayers an opportunity to direct a small amount of money to the political party of the taxpayer’s choice. The North Carolina state income tax form that will be mailed soon includes the [...]

Missouri ballot access improvement bill

December 10th, 2008 · 1 Comment

Posted in Ballot Access News Missouri State Senator Joan Bray has again introduced her bill to fix the drafting error in the 1993 ballot access reform law. The intent of the 1993 bill, which passed, was to make it possible for a party to circulate a petition to qualify itself, without the need to list [...]

Ballot Access News: Alternative Party and Independent Candidate vote for U.S. House in 2008

December 10th, 2008 · No Comments

Article at BAllot Access News: Based on official election returns in 47 states and D.C., and unofficial returns in California, Ohio, and Tennessee, the combined minor party and independent candidate vote for U.S. House last month amounted to 3.13% of the total vote cast for U.S. House. That is higher than the “other” vote for [...]

2008 District of Columbia Libertarian vote total was best in party’s history

December 10th, 2008 · 2 Comments

Posted in Ballot Access News. Last month, Libertarian Party nominee Damien Ober polled 5,915 votes for “Shadow” U.S. Senator. The District of Columbia holds elections for U.S. Senate, and U.S. House, even though Congress does not recognize the winners of these elections (the election for U.S. House is separate from the election for Delegate to [...]
